A chimney sweep will certainly do a detailed chimney cleaning to eliminate any deposits, residue, creosote, and obstructions from the chimney. Dirty, damaged deteriorating, and obstructed chimneys create injuries and fires yearly. If you use you fireplace or wood burning stove, the National Fire Protection Association suggests having your chimney examined as well as swept yearly in order to protect against fires.

What does a chimney sweep do?

A chimney service expert will perform a full cleaning of your chimney. Cleaning logs are truly not effective and are not recommended. They will not get all the soot and creosote build-up out of the chimney like hand cleaning.

Step 1: Safeguarding

To begin, a cleaning service technician will protect the inside of your home by spreading tarps over the space, floor, and hearth. They will cover the fire place with vinyl sheeting, placing an commercial vacuum pipe into the fire place, and will then tape and also seal the fire place. They'll connect extension hoses and run them to the industrial vacuum cleaner with a fine micron filter which rests outside. This will catch the fine residue, creosote, and other dirt later.

Step 2: Sweeping

Next, they will brush the entire chimney with hand held brushes, and brushes with extension poles. Generally they will start on top of the chimney and work downward, carefully brushing all the surface areas. Your chimney sweep will clean the flue, the damper, the smoke chamber, the smoke shelf, and the firebox.

Step 3: Clean Up

They will after that peel back a little area of the plastic sheet and use a variety of brushes inside. Following this, everything will be vacuumed and cleaned. The vinyl sheet and tarps will be relocated outside, cleaned off and put away.

Just what is creosote?

Creosote is a brown, oily, tar-like substance which develops from burning wood or coal. It begins as a loose, downy accumulation which initially can be brushed away easily. As it accumulates more, it becomes tar-like, and is harder to get rid of, in some cases needing the use of scrapers to remove it. If left uncleaned, and even more layers develop, the creosote solidifies.

When a fire is burned in the fire place or wood stove, the smoke comes to be extremely hot. Hardened creosote can start to drip and melt like wax. As soon as the build up of creosote is really heavy, it restricts the air movement via the chimney flue. The restricted air flow causes creosote to accumulate even quicker.

Is creosote hazardous?

Creosote is hazardous in a number of different ways. It's toxic and harmful for your health and wellness, and it puts your home at risk of fires.

Carbon Monoxide

Creosote accumulation creates reduced air flow and this can enable carbon monoxide to build up inside your home while a fire is burning. Carbon monoxide is an odorless and also colorless gas which can trigger flu-like symptoms, and can even result in death.

Creosote Toxicity

Besides the carbon monoxide accumulation, creosote itself is poisonous. It could cause irritated skin and eyes, respiratory system problems, and is carcinogenic (cancer triggering).

Fire Hazard

The most unsafe thing about creosote is that it is incredibly flammable. It's the most typical source of chimney fires. While chimneys are made to hold up against a high degree of heat, the strength of a chimney fire can quickly surpass this level.

Exactly how often should my chimney be cleaned?

How frequently a chimney ought to be cleaned depends of exactly how often you use it and what materials you burn within. Gas burning fireplaces need to be examined on a yearly basis. Although they burn cleaner, moisture, debris, fractures and various other problems can develop which can permit carbon monoxide gas to enter into the house.

Oil burning flues should be cleaned once a year to prevent residue from accumulating.

Because wood burning fireplaces and stoves develop even more soot and creosote, they should be swept much more often. A great guideline is to have your chimney swept after a cord of wood has been burned within.
